Hey guys this thread will be a discussion as to what team ratio you prefer. It can be discussed by either listing pros and cons or whatever you want to get your point across. Let's get ball rolling.
1 Character Team:
+ 1.70 Damage Multiplier vs. other ratio teams (1.00 vs. same ratio and best out of 3 round format).
+ More Health in comparison to other teams.
- No access to assists to extend combos or supplement rushdown, keepaway, or defense.
I think 1 character teams are decent, but the lack of assist really irks me in this game. At least most of the cast has some sort of weakness or something they need an assist to supplement. But I feel that the damage output and life somewhat makes up for this. But if thought in terms of characters with high life and damage, I start to think about the common grappler character. They usually have high life and damage but most often lack in solid tools to get in and apply the damage, when compared to low life characters with vastly more options (*cough* Seth *cough* Viper*)
2 Character Team:
+ 1.30 Damage Multiplier vs other ratio teams (1.00 vs. same ratio)
+ Access to one assist to extend combos or supplement rushdown, keepaway, or defense.
- Less Health in comparison to 1 character teams.
This ratio I tend to favor the most. Gives access to assists and I believe if the player is creative enough can easily make up for the damage drop-off from the 1 character ratio (about a 25% drop compared to 1 ratio). As for the anchor not having backup if point character dies kind of restricts the 2nd slot. Most likely you'd want a good assist that can also play unsupported just in case. I'm sure any character can still put up a fight still with 1.30x multiplier and decent health, but for sure it'll always be an uphill battle against a 1 ratio character.
3 Character Team
+Access to two types of assists to extend combos or supplement rushdown, keepaway, or defense.
- Can call only one assist per combo.
- 1.00 Damage Multiplier vs other and same ratio teams.
- Less Health in comparison to other ratio teams.
I tend to like this ratio the least. It does give variety in that you essentially have two 2-character teams assuming only the point is killed. But I feel the drop in damage (about 42%) and life can't be overcome. Especially with the fact that only one assist can be called per combo, as to why this is, I have no idea. If a 2-ratio anchor vs 1-ratio was hard enough, I'm sure a 3-ratio anchor vs 1-ratio would be even harder.
Phew, well those are my somewhat brief thoughts on this. I'd definitely love to hear everyone else's thoughts on the "ratio" system and which ratio will prove to be the best.

0 • Off Topic Disagree Agree Like-in 3v1, the three character team has a higher health pool than the solo character
-in 1v1, people have already found combos that take over half of the enemy's health
-In the 3v1 with good, safe assist calls, the solo character can never take more than 1/3 of the triple team's health pool at a time, despite the damage boost.
So when you're playing a team vs. a solo character you're automatically putting a damage cap on them. People are avoiding 3 woman teams because they're afraid of losing a game in 3 hits, but when we get to that point a 2 woman team can lose a game in 2 hits, and solo can lose a round in 2 hits as well. We already know calling assists is well worth the risk in umvc3 where assists are more limited and take more damage, and in this game they're even better. So with this in mind, is giving up assists REALLY worth it?

0 • Off Topic Disagree Agree LikeAs a Solo, you can:
Use Snapbacks
Use Supers
Not use DHCs
Not use Stunt Double
Not use assists
Not recover red health
But it doesn't stop you from learning whatever character you decide to play. And once you are somewhat comfortable with your character, and you notice where you have trouble, you can segue into taking up an assist, to help cover an area your character is weak in, and if you like the character you're using as an assist, you can learn them as well and still be able to put up a fight because every character is balanced to be good on point.
I'm not too sure about duos or trios though, the only benefit I see from a trio is that you get a second assist to help cover more areas that your characters may be weak in, and you get another DHC to extend your combos even further, but I'm not sure how necessary that is because all the characters are very good in most respects that they probably only need one assist to help them out.
Also, the Solo damage multiplier is x1.75, not x1.70
Edit: On a Trio, you can also more easily recover red health by just not calling that assist and using the other assist, so it gives you a greater overall net health than a duo, but I'd think only those who are experienced enough would be able to bring out a trio's full potential.

0 • Off Topic Disagree Agree LikeThe damage amping isn't really that big of a deal...
Let's say a solo character does 4k in a combo in a 1v1.
In a 1v1, that's 4000/14300, or roughly 28% of that team's total health.
In a 1v2or 1v3, that's 4000*1.75/28600, or roughly 24.5% of that team's total health.
You're actually better off playing as a team, as far as taking damage goes.
That's also ignoring the fact that a team of two or three can recover some of that damage, further increasing their total effective health.
Or the fact that teams get free combo-breakers when their characters die. A combo that does 7.5k damage only has to be done four times to kill a team of one two times (remember that 1v1s are a three-rounds format), but has to be done six times to kill a team of three.
Or all the other things that make life hard for solo characters matchup-wise.
The damage amplification doesn't really matter due to the adjusting of life totals, really all it does is ensure that a combo that wipes 1/3rd of a team is also going to wipe roughly a third of a solo as well. It's only really a problem if you're playing a team and you have one or two characters who you are clearly better/worse with, because now those characters have different worth to you.

0 • Off Topic Disagree Agree LikeRight now it seems as if solos are dominating because... well think about it... how many people at this point are honestly all that good with more than one character?
One thing you can't get away with in this game like you can in say... Marvel, is not really knowing any of your team's cogs. You could quite easily run one point character with 2 assist characters and wreak enough havoc to get away with it in the typical game of Marvel. In SkullGirls? Not so much.
You either know, in-depth, each cog of your team, or you may as well call it a handicap.
A person who's skilled with 1 character is going to beat a person who's mediocre at best with 2 characters. That's just how it is as far as I can see. In order to compensate for the difference in damage/health it is absolutely necessary to know all parts of your team if you're going to bother playing a duo or trio over a solo.
